How the Daily Quiz Works
Questions span general knowledge, logic puzzles, or game-themed trivia. Only correct answers trigger rewards, which are strictly in-game tokens with zero real-world value. The rules and reward types can change at any time without prior notice.
Participation is a three-step process: enter the official Telegram channel → locate the quiz section → pick the right answer and claim. The whole task takes under 60 seconds, once per day.
Why Telegram Quizzes Retain Users
Daily quizzes work because they offer fresh content without cognitive load. No special skills are needed, and the instant gratification of earning points keeps players coming back. The Telegram-native experience also reduces friction — no extra apps, no wallet connections.
Some players link these quizzes to potential airdrops, especially since other games like TON Station Daily Combo hint at token rewards. However, Dropee has not confirmed any future token or NFT airdrop.
